Hydrogen Analysis Mission Opens at College of Texas


Frontier Vitality, GTI Vitality, and the Heart for Electromechanics at The College of Texas at Austin on April 23 hosted the grand opening of a hydrogen analysis and demonstration facility.

The mission was developed as a part of the “Demonstration and Framework for H2@Scale in Texas and Past” mission, supported by the U.S. Division of Vitality’s (DOE) Hydrogen and Gasoline Cell Applied sciences Workplace. This primary-of-its-kind hydrogen proto-hub is taken into account a big leap ahead within the clear hydrogen economic system.

Greater than 20 trade stakeholders and sponsors are concerned within the effort, which is able to showcase know-how wanted to develop hydrogen’s function in decarbonization whereas additionally elevating consciousness of hydrogen as a clear power supply.

The power will generate zero-carbon hydrogen utilizing water electrolysis powered by photo voltaic and wind power, in addition to steam methane reformation of renewable pure fuel from a Texas landfill. The hydrogen will energy a stationary gasoline cell for clear, dependable energy for the Texas Superior Computing Heart and provide zero-emission gasoline to a fleet of Toyota Mirai gasoline cell electrical autos and to gasoline cell drones.

This method marks the primary time that a number of renewable hydrogen provides and a number of finish makes use of have been networked at a single location to display a scalable, economical hydrogen ecosystem.

Paths to Renewable Hydrogen

Launched in 2020, the H2@Scale mission goals to develop and display paths to renewable hydrogen as a clear and cost-effective gasoline. The power is each a singular educational analysis heart, in addition to a mannequin for future large-scale hydrogen deployments, showcasing a totally built-in hydrogen ecosystem that features manufacturing, distribution, storage, and end-use.

As a part of the mission, a not too long ago launched research, “A Framework for Hydrogen in Texas,” highlights Texas’ robust place for clear hydrogen manufacturing. The state’s current hydrogen infrastructure and plentiful wind and photo voltaic assets make it a major candidate to assist meet the world’s hydrogen demand.
